Marshall Comingor compiled a career batting average of .216 with 1 home runs and 0 RBI in his 87-game career with the Dayton Veterans, Danville Red Sox, Augusta Tourists, Mansfield Pioneers, Montgomery Miners, Vincennes Hoosiers and Mansfield Brownies. He began playing during the 1906 season and last took the field during the 1911 campaign.
